Which laboratory tests are essential for monitoring treatment in HIV patients?

The monitoring of treatment in HIV patients primarily revolves around evaluating the effectiveness of the antiretroviral therapy being administered, as well as the immune status of the patient. The CD4 count and viral load are critical components in managing HIV.

The CD4 count measures the number of CD4 T lymphocytes in the blood, which are pivotal in orchestrating the immune response. A higher CD4 count indicates a stronger immune system and is used to gauge the effectiveness of HIV treatment. Conversely, a declining count can signal treatment failure or disease progression.

The viral load test quantifies the amount of HIV RNA in the blood. This measurement is crucial for determining how well the antiretroviral therapy is working. A suppressed viral load is the goal of treatment, indicating that the therapy is effective at reducing the levels of the virus in the bloodstream.

While other tests such as complete blood counts, liver function tests, glucose levels, and lipid profiles provide important insights into the overall health and potential side effects of treatment, they do not directly reflect the efficacy of HIV therapy as the CD4 count and viral load do. This distinction underscores why monitoring these specific parameters is essential for optimizing HIV treatment and ensuring patient well-being.
